Requirements

  • Prefer More than 2 years of experience in warehousing and material handling
  • HAZMAT shipping/handling experience desirable
  • Dip Tube Exchange experience desirable.
  • Ability to effectively interact with other fields within the Company such as Customer Service, Quality, and Procurement.
  • Have a “Customer Service” approach to relationships with internal and external associates

Nice To Haves

  • High School diploma or equivalent experience
  • Forklift experience highly desirable, or must become forklift certified within 30 days of employment
  • Must be able to handle materials: sit, stand, bend, lift up to 50lbs, walk, push/pull, drive forklift, operate warehouse equipment
  • Warehouse, RF Computer scan experience, computer proficiency, quality cycle counts, logistics scheduling LTL, shipping, receiving, inventory management.

Responsibilities

  • Be safe by understanding and using the safety processes and procedures outlined in the Thermo Fisher Scientific Safety protocols.
  • Align with Thermo Fisher Scientific safety policies and procedures in the warehouse by completing the safety training and accident preparedness.
  • Bring potential safety issues to the attention of the Warehouse Group Leader and/or Site Manager.
  • Understand and implement PPI Lean Leadership tools like Daily Management Board, 5S, Standard Work, Problem Solving, and Kaizen Events.
  • Work to continually improve work process accuracy and efficiency.
  • Accurately perform material handling processes required to receive, store, pick and ship material.
  • Accurately perform the receiving inspections of inbound shipments and storage of products in designated warehouse locations.
  • Accurately perform order picking functions and prepare orders for shipment including required inspections of sales order and shipping manifest.
  • Accurately perform required warehouse tasks such as warehouse equipment maintenance and calibration, temperature control monitoring, pest control and housekeeping requirements as directed by the facility leadership.
  • Learn and implement ISO 9001 D&I Quality System Procedures and Work Instructions as well as cGMP guidelines relevant to this position’s duties and responsibilities.
  • Meet the operational standards set forth in the Company’s and Distribution Services strategic yearly plan.
